1. Building Design
Building design plays a crucial role in mitigating the risks associated with skyscraper fires in China. Fire-resistant building materials, compartmentalization, and proper ventilation systems are key components of fire safety in high-rise buildings.
Fire-resistant building materials, such as steel, concrete, and gypsum board, help to slow the spread of fire and provide occupants with more time to evacuate. Compartmentalization involves dividing a building into smaller sections using fire-rated walls and floors. This prevents fire from spreading rapidly throughout the entire building and allows firefighters to more effectively contain the blaze. Proper ventilation systems help to remove smoke and heat from the building, making it easier for occupants to escape and for firefighters to operate.

5. Firefighting Capabilities
In the context of China’s rapidly growing number of skyscrapers, equipping fire departments with specialized equipment and training for high-rise firefighting operations is of paramount importance. The unique challenges posed by high-rise fires demand a tailored approach to ensure effective firefighting and occupant safety.
- Specialized Equipment:
High-rise firefighting requires specialized equipment to reach and extinguish fires at extreme heights. This includes extended ladders, aerial platforms, and high-pressure water cannons capable of delivering large volumes of water to upper floors. - Training and Expertise:
Firefighters must undergo specialized training to master the techniques and strategies for high-rise firefighting. This training focuses on vertical ventilation, search and rescue operations, and the use of specialized equipment. - Inter-agency Collaboration:
High-rise firefighting often requires collaboration between multiple fire departments and specialized units, such as urban search and rescue teams. This coordination ensures a comprehensive response and the sharing of resources and expertise. - Emergency Preparedness:
Fire departments must develop comprehensive emergency plans for high-rise fires, outlining evacuation procedures, communication protocols, and resource allocation. Regular drills and exercises are essential to ensure a coordinated and effective response.
